Since February 2003, the Youth Empowerment Center has providing counseling and information to victims of violence. We believe it is important for survivors of all types of violence to regain control of their lives. The Center empowers them to make their own decisions through the recovery process. Mentoring and Tutoring Services. Our mentoring and tutoring program is designed for at-risk youth ages 9-17 years old. The programs boosts academic achievement through one-on-one homework help, motivation, special focus on assistance in problem areas, helps raise self-esteem, confidence and lead to a new future. This program is designed to reduce impulsive, high-risk, and aggressive behaviors; and increase children's social-emotional competence and other protective factors. Group discussion, modeling, coaching, and practice are used to increase students' social competence, risk assessment, decision-making ability, self-regulation, and positive goal setting.
